The Broadway musical BIG FISH will play its final performance on Sunday, December 29, 2013, after 34 previews and 98 regular performances at the Neil Simon Theatre (250 West 52 Street). BIG FISH began performances on Thursday, September 5, 2013, and opened on Sunday, October 6, 2013. The Broadway musical Big Fish will play its final performance on Sunday, December 29, 2013, but the show will have a life after its run at the Neil Simon Theatre. A 92Y representative confirmed that, Susan Stroman, who was a panelist at last night's 'From Book to Screen: Big Fish- A Conversation with the Creative Team' at the 92Y, revealed that an original cast album is on the way. Additional details have not yet been announced.

Directed by five-time Tony Award winner Susan Stroman (Contact, The Producers, The Scottsboro Boys), with music and lyrics by Grammy and Tony Award nominee Andrew Lippa (The Wild Party, The Addams Family), and a book by Grammy and BAFTA Award nominee John August (Frankenweenie, Charlie and the Chocolate Factory), Big Fish is currently playing at the Neil Simon Theatre (250 West 52nd Street). BroadwayWorld has just learned that Norbert Leo Butz, who is currently leading BIG FSH at the Neil Simon Theatre, will be out of the show tonight, October 10, due to illness. Butz revealed to BroadwayWolrd's Richard Ridge on Sunday's opening night that he was feeling 'under the weather.' Understudy Ben Crawford will step in for Butz in his absence.
